Ode to tutors
The Tutoring Center provides full time ELI students with two hours
of individual, or “one-on-one,” instruction per week. Here veteran
tutor Dave Cassling [see his profile]
expresses the feelings of all tutors, who enjoy the close contact
with their
always-interesting students.
